I wonder if this a clever play by TYO Animations, to show abuse in a form that looks innocent, with real consequences, but I fear it will end with Erika healing Kyouya's wounds, without actually really addressing the real issues, that a young woman is putting herself in a situation that rarely works out so perfectly and that abuse should be seen as entertainment, cute and normal for young women. It is clear that Kyouya history is a painful one, filled with rejection and he has a deep fear of being hurt. It would scream domestic abuse, watching Erika being pushed away, jealous outbursts, and living for brief moments of happiness inbetween painful misery. I am a fully grown woman, who has had her fair share of awful relationships and if this story was in any other format, film, soap opera etc it just would not be funny. However there is also some uncomfortableness in this for me. This is a funny anime, and I find myself laughing out loud at the situations Erika finds herself in. I couldn't get passed the second episode so I could be completely wrong on how it ends but it just wasn't worth it to find out This anime just seems like another one of tose where the girl breaks through the main guy's cold exterior and sees that he can be a decent guy, even if it's only towards her. Are there really people who would do something this stupid? Maybe it's because I've never really felt a strong need to fit in but I can't understand the lengths this girl will go through to be friends with these other girls who don't even like her. And it's not even like she has no friends, she has a friend in another class who knows what's going on and doesn't really approve but doesn't do anything about the situation, even helping Erika trick her new friends into thinking she has a boyfriend. And as soon as he does something as simple as help her up after pushing her to the ground, all of a sudden everything is forgiven and he's not that bad a person in her eyes. This girl, Erika is so desperate to fit in with these girls in her class that she submits herself to this a$$hole of a guy who literally treats her like a dog.
